Etymology
Surname of Niels Bohr + -ium
Pronunciation
Noun
bohrium (uncountable)
- A transuranic chemical element (symbol Bh) with an atomic number of 107.
Synonyms
- eka-rhenium (used before the element was discovered)
- unnilseptium (used before the element was officially named)
